IMPLEMENTATION RULES FOR COMPULSOEY CERTIFICATION OF

ELECTRICIAL AND ELECTRONIC PRODUCTS

Household and Similar Use Appliances

1. Scope of Application

This implementation rule is applicable to household and similar use electric appliances, including

household refrigerators and food freezers, electric fans, air-conditioners, motor-compressors,

household washing machines, electric water heaters, room heaters, vacuum cleaners, appliances for skin and hair care, electric irons, electromagnetic ovens, electric ovens (portable grills, toasters and

similar cooking appliances), electrically operated food preparation appliances (food processors

(kitchen machines)), microwave ovens, cooking ranges, cooking tables, ovens and similar appliances (stationary ovens, fixed grills and similar cooking appliances), range hoods, liquids heating appliance,

water dispensers and electric rice cookers

2. Certification Model

Type Test + Initial Inspection of Factory + Follow-up Inspection

3. Basic Processes of Certification

3.1 Application for certification

3.2 Type testing

3.3 Initial inspection of the factory

3.4 Evaluation of certification results and approval

3.5 Follow-up inspection

4. General Requirements for Certification

4.1 Application for certification

4.1.1 Division of application unit

4.1.1.1 In principle, an application unit shall be defined in accordance with different product families,

models/types, specifications, working principles and constructions in terms of product safety. (See Appendix 1).

When an application unit has more than one model/type, description of all models/types in the same

unit is required.

4.1.1.2 In principle, the application shall be made according to the application unit. The same

model/type products from same producer (manufacturer) but from different manufacturing premises,

shall be in different application units, but only one type testing is required. The products from other manufacturing premises shall be delivered for checking and the report shall be complied with.

The products from the same manufacturing premises but for different producers (manufacturers) shall

be in different application units when necessary, samples shall be delivered for consistency check and the report shall be issued.

4.1.2 Application documents

The formal application shall be submitted and the following documents shall be attached together if necessary:

1) Product assembly drawing, electrical principle chart, circuit diagram.

2) List of critical components and/or main raw materials (See Appendix 4 and Appendix 5).

3) Difference description between different model/type of products in the same application unit.

4) Appointment letter for certification technical principal and the affirmation documents examined by

the certification body.

5) Other necessary documents.

4.2 Type Testing

4.2.1 Sample delivery for type testing

4.2.1.1 The principles of sample delivery for type testing

The representative samples from the units of application for certification shall be selected and

supplied for type testing. According to testing requirements, samples of other products covered by the application unit should be supplied for additional testing on differences.

If the application unit is a complete appliance, the critical safety components in the complete

appliance (see appendix 4) shall be submitted for testing separately according to related requirements. If the critical safety components have obtained valid certificates of compulsory

certification or voluntary certificates which can be accepted by complete appliance compulsory

certification according to the requirements of CNCA, the separately submitted samples can be exempted for testing, but they shall still meet the requirements of standards for testing of the

complete appliance.

When the certification application is made for the complete appliance, and the EMC critical components model of the non-representative sample is different from the representative ones in the

application unit, the principles of sample delivery refer to Appendix 5.

4.2.1.2 Samples quantity

The certification clients shall take responsibility for sample delivery for type testing in accordance with

the requirements of the certification body and be responsible for them.

The quantity of samples shall be according to the requirements of appendix 3 and the sample quantity of components tested accompanying the complete appliances shall be according to the requirements

of Appendix 4.

4.2.1.3 Handling of type testing samples and related documents

The tested samples and/or the relating documents should be handled in appropriate ways after type

testing.

4.2.2 Test standards, items and methods for type testing

4.2.2.1 Test standards

The standards which are complied with by certification tests are specified in Appendix 2. The existing valid standards shall be applied (except where otherwise provided by CNCA).

4.2.2.2 Test items

1) Test items for safety

The test items for safety type testing for compulsory certification of household and similar use

appliances, in principle, shall include all applied items specified in product safety standards.

2) Test items for EMC (if there is a requirement)

The test items of EMC testing for compulsory certification of household and similar use appliances, in

principle, shall include all applied items specified in product EMC standards.

4.2.2.3 Test methods

The type testing shall be carried out according to the methods specified and/or referred in the

standards.

4.2.3 Type Testing Report

The testing institute shall issue the Type Testing Report after the completion of the type testing.

The rectification is allowed for some items that don’t meet type testing requirements; the rectification

shall be completed before the deadline set by the certification body; otherwise it would be considered as abandoning the application. The applicant may also choose to terminate the application.

The Type Testing Report shall include a Products Description Report, which describes the

information related to the certification and all products in the application unit. The certification body shall compile the Type Testing Report in accordance with defined content and form. The content of

the Products Description Report shall be exact, clear and integrated.

The certification body/laboratory shall provide the Type Testing Report to the certification client in the specified time. The certification client shall ensure that the integrated and effective Type Testing

Report is available in the factory.

4.3 Initial inspection of the factory

4.3.1 Contents of the inspection

The contents of the factory inspection shall include the factory quality assurance ability check and the

product consistency check.

4.3.1.1 Assessment of factory quality assurance ability

The certification body shall draw up relevant implementing rules for the assessment for factory quality

assurance ability based on the principles to ensure product consistency and that the certification results remain valid. The implementing rules shall be put into effect after being submitted to CNCA for

record. Meanwhile, the inspection carried out according to the Testing Requirements of Factory

Quality Control Inspection on Compulsory Product Certification for Household Appliances is also required (See Appendix 6).

4.3.1.2 Check on consistency of the product

The consistency of the product applying for certification shall be checked on the production site. If the

certification related to the products belongs to more than one application unit, at least one type/model sample of each producer (manufacturer) and each kind shall be taken from each unit for the product

consistency check. The following major points shall be checked:

1) The name of product, type/model, specification and technical parameter on the nameplates and packages of products to be certified shall be identical with those indicated in the type testing reports.

2) The construction of products to be certified (mainly construction in terms of safety and EMC

performance) shall be identical to those of the samples for type testing.

3) The critical components in terms of safety, key components and material and critical components

having significant influences on EMC shall be identical to those declared in type testing and confirmed

by the certification body.

The on-site witness tests to confirm safety and EMC performance of the products may be carried out

during the factory inspection.

4.3.1.3 Inspection scope

The factory quality assurance ability assessment and the check on consistency of the products shall

cover all the products to be certified and their processing premises.

4.3.2 Timing of factory inspection

Normally, the initial inspection should be implemented after the sample has passed the type testing.

The type testing and factory inspection can be implemented at the same time in special cases. The

factory should manufacture products covered by the scope of certification application during the initial factory inspection.

The duration of factory inspection shall be determined by the amount of application units of products

to be certified and with consideration of factory’s size. It will normally take about 1 to 4 man-days for each processing premises.

The factory inspection should be completed within one year after the type testing. Otherwise, the type

testing will be carried out again.

4.3.3 The results of the inspection

The inspection group shall report the results of the inspection to the certification body. If the

inspection results don’t meet requirement, the inspection group shall report the results to the certification body directly. If the unqualified items were discovered during factory inspection, the

factory should rectify the items within the deadline set by the certification body. The certification body

shall take appropriate methods to verify the results of rectification. If the rectification can not be completed within time limit, the inspection result can be regard as nonconforming.

4.4 Evaluation of certification results and approval of certification

4.4.1 Evaluation and approval of certification results

The comprehensive evaluation for the results of type testing and the factory inspection shall be

organized by the certification body. If the results are favourable, the certification body shall issue the

certificates to the applicants (one certificate shall be issued for one application unit). The application of the certificates shall comply with the requirements of the Regulations for Compulsory Product

Certification Administration.

4.4.2 Time limit for certification

Time limit for certification means the working days from the acceptance of the complete application until the issuance of the certificates, which includes the time for type testing, factory inspection,

reports submission after inspection, evaluation and approval of certification results, certificate making,

etc.

Type testing normally takes 30 working days (not including the time for corrective actions and retest

of the non-conformity items). when the components are required to be tested as part of the complete

appliance, if the test time exceeds the test time of complete appliance, the time for type testing should be calculated according to the longest test time of the component,. The time shall be calculated upon

receipt of the samples and testing fees.

The inspection reports should be submitted within 5 working days after the factory inspection. It will be counted from the day when the inspectors complete the inspection and receive the corrective

action reports on non-conformities satisfying the requirements from the factory.

The evaluation of the certification results and approval shall normally not exceed 5 working days (counting from the date on which the certification fees are received).

4.4.3 Termination of certification

The certification body shall make a decision to terminate the certification when the type testing or the factory inspection fails to pass the testing or the evaluation.

4.5 Follow-up inspection

4.5.1 The content of the follow-up inspection

The content of the follow-up inspection carried out by the certification body includes an annual

inspection and effective tracking inspection for certified products.

4.5.2 Annual inspection

When carrying out normal annual inspections, as a priority, the certification body shall arrange the

inspection when the factory is in production and the inspection shall be carried out without advance

notification to parties being inspected. Different producers (manufacturers), though in the same premises, shall all be subject to inspection.

In principle, the special inspection shall be carried out without notifying the parties being inspected.

The certificate holder shall receive inspection within a regulatory period; otherwise it can be dealt with as a failure to receive inspection.

4.5.2.1 The frequency of annual inspection

The inspection shall normally be carried out at least once during the 12 months after the completion of such product class’s initial factory inspection. The inspection frequency should be increased in any of

the following cases:

1) The certified product has been complained about by consumer and has a serious quality problem which has been verified to be the responsibility of the certification client/producer (manufacturer)/

factory.

2) The certification body has sufficient reasons to doubt the conformity of the certified product against the requirements of safety and EMC standards.

3) There is sufficient information to indicate that the conformity or the consistency of certified products

might be affected due to changes in organizational structure, production condition and the quality system of the producer (manufacturer) and/or factories.

4.5.2.2 The contents of the annual inspection

The content of the check for consistency of certified products are basically the same as that during the initial inspection of the factory. Meanwhile, the replacement of the critical components and

materials shall be in accordance with the change requirements (see Appendix 4 & Appendix 5) and

the certification body’s requirements for the certification technical principal.

The use of CCC marks and the certificates shall also be checked.

The re-assessment model of factory quality assurance ability plus the consistency check of certified

products are adopted by the follow-up inspection, and, if necessary, samples may be taken and tested at the testing institutes.

The certification body shall draw up relevant implementation rules for the assessment of factory

quality assurance ability according to the principles of ensuring product consistency and promoting the continuous validity of the certification results. The implementation rules shall be put into effective

after being submitted to CNCA for the record.

The duration for inspection shall be determined by the amount of application units of certified products with appropriate consideration of the production scale of the factory. It will normally take about 1 to 2

man-days.

4.5.2.3 Sampling and testing of annual inspection

For the certified products in the range of electric fans, room heaters, appliances for skin and hair care,

electromagnetic ovens and liquids heating appliances, sampling inspection shall be implemented

during the annual inspection. For the certified products of other categories (household refrigerators and food freezers, air-conditioners, motor-compressors, household washing machines, electric water

heaters, vacuum cleaners, electric irons, electric ovens (portable grills, toasters and similar cooking

appliances), electrically operated food preparation appliances (food processors (kitchen machines)), microwave ovens, cooking ranges, cooking tables, ovens and similar appliances (stationary ovens,

fixed grills and similar cooking appliances), range hoods, water dispensers, electric rice cookers),

sampling inspection shall be implemented if necessary. The certification body shall submit the results of the sampling inspection to CNCA before the end of each year. If necessary, the certified products

should be sampled and tested.

The samples shall be randomly taken from the qualified products of the factory (to ensure the consistency and authenticity of certified products, samples can be taken up to the discretion of the

certification body from market/on-site sale network, production line, stock, etc). The designated

testing bodies shall be responsible for testing. The methods and requirements for sampling shall be carried out according to the relevant specifications required by the certification body.

The test items specified in the standards for certification can be applied to testing.

The certification body may carry out part or all test items based on the degree of effect on the safety and/or EMC performance of the products.

4.5.2.4 The conclusion of annual inspection

4.5.2.4.1 Re-inspection of quality assurance ability in the annual inspection

The inspection group shall report the conclusions of the inspection to the certification body. The inspection group shall report to the certification body directly when the inspection results don’t qualify.

If there is any non-conformity found in the inspection, the factory shall conduct rectification within 40

working days and the certification body shall take appropriate measures to verify the results of rectification. If the rectification can not be completed in time, the factory inspection results shall be

failing to qualify.

4.5.2.4.2 Sampling inspection in the annual inspection

If there are unqualified items found in the sampling/testing during the annual inspection, it shall be

dealt with as unfavourable result of sampling/testing during the annual inspection.

4.5.2.5 Evaluation of annual inspection results

The certificates can be retained and the certification marks can be continuously used upon qualified

re-inspection results. Actions shall be taken in accordance with Clause 5.3 of the present rule upon

nonconforming inspection results.

4.5.3 Tracking inspection by certification body

Certification body shall implement effective tracking inspection to certified products according to the

requirements of the Regulations on Certification and Accreditation. The status of certificates shall be dealt with according to the result of tracking inspection.

4.5.4 Evaluation of follow-up inspection results

The certificates can be retained and the certification marks can be continuously used upon qualified annual inspection results of the certified products. Actions shall be taken in accordance with Clause

5.3 of the present rule upon unqualified inspection results.

5. Certificate

5.1 Maintenance of certificate

5.1.1 The validity of certificate

The validity period for the certificate of products covered by this rule is 5 years. Before the expiry date, the validity of the certificate depends on the follow-up inspection. The certification body shall withdraw

the certificates from factories that refuse to accept inspection.

If the certification client wants to continue to use the certificate after its expiry date, an application shall be made by the certification client at least 90 days before the certificate’s expiry date.

5.1.2 Change of the certified product

5.1.2.1 Change application of certified product

For certified product, if any change has taken place in the specification, type/model or technical

parameter of the components listed in Appendix 4 and Appendix 5, or the design, electric construction

involved in safety or EMC of the appliances, or related information in the certificate and standards, the application for approving/recording the change shall be made to the certification body.

The change in the critical components and materials shall be in accordance with the change

requirements stated in Appendix 4, Appendix 5 and the certification body’s requirements for the

certification technical principal of compulsory products (hereinafter referred to as certification

technical principal, see the note below).

Note: The certification technical principal is appointed / delegated by the producer (manufacturer) and assessed

and approved by the certification body. The certification technical principal shall have the power and the ability to

function independently. The certification technical principal cannot hold a concurrent post of another producer’s

(manufacturer’s) certification technical principal. When the certification technical principal changes, the producer

(manufacturer) shall report to the certification body and reapply for assessment and approval.

The responsibilities of the certification technical principal:

(1) The certification technical principal is responsible for the approval of change to critical components and

materials which are applicable in the simplified procedure;

(2) The certification technical principal shall fulfil the approval of critical components’ change and materials in the

certified products according to the requirements of the implementation rules of certification, ensure that the

information of change is submitted exactly and timely, and be responsible for the manufacturer and the

consistency of its certified products;

(3) The certification technical principal shall carefully record and keep the change information.

5.1.2.2 Evaluation and approval of change

The certification body shall evaluate the change according to the submitted information and confirm whether it can be approved or samples should be submitted for tests. If testing is necessary, the

change will be approved upon qualified test results.

In principle, the initial tested type of product on which all test items were carried out shall be the basis for change evaluation.

5.2 Extension of certified products

5.2.1 Procedure for extension

For extension of the products range covered by the unit of certified products, the certification client

shall first make application. The certification body shall check the consistency of the extended

products against the certified products and confirm the applicability of the original certification results to the extended products and carry out, if necessary, an additional test or inspection based on the

differences.

If confirmation is qualified, either a separate certificate can be issued or the original certificate can be updated at the request of the certificate holder.

In principle, the initial tested type of product on which all test items were carried out shall be the basis for extension evaluation.

5.2.2 The requirements for sample

The certification client shall first submit the technical documents related to the extended products. Samples shall be selected and sent according to the requirements of Clause 4.2 of this rule. If

necessary, samples shall be tested and the results shall be submitted to the certification body for

checking.

5.3 Cancellation, suspension and withdrawal of the certificates

The cancellation, suspension and withdrawal of the certificates shall comply with the Regulations on

Compulsory Product Certification Administration, the Implementation Rules for the Cancellation, Suspension and Withdrawal of Compulsory Product Certificates and relevant requirements required

by the certification body.

6. Use of the Compulsory Product Certification Mark

6.1 Basic Requirements

The certificate holder shall comply with the Regulations on Compulsory Product Certification

Administration and the Regulations on Compulsory Product Certification Mark.

6.2 Pattern of the mark allowed usage

The certification mark with letter reference “S” (as below) shall be used for certification involving

safety only:

The certification mark with letter reference “S&E” (as below) shall be used for certification involving

both safety and EMC:

6.3 Use of the distorted certification mark

The products covered by this rule shall not be allowed to use any distorted certification marks.

6.4 Ways of usage

Any of the following three ways is required: affixing standard-size marks (labels) printed only by

CNCA, printing on the nameplate or stamped.

6.5 Position of the mark

The certification mark shall be applied in a visible position on the appliance body.

The certification marks shall be applied separately on the main part(s) and split part(s) of split-type

air-conditioners and similar appliances.

Appendix 4

List of Critical Safety Components and Materials & Requirements for Change

Critical safety components and materials are listed in Table 1 and Table 2.

Requirements for the change of critical safety components and materials are as follows:

1. The definition of critical safety components and materials categories.

Category A: If the critical components are changed, tests required by the relevant items in standards

of complete appliances or critical components shall be carried out to determine whether the complete

appliances are compliant with the requirements of the standards.

Category B: If the critical components are changed, only data validations/technical determinations

need to be carried out to determine whether the complete appliances are compliant with the

requirements of the standards under the premise of meeting simplified procedure.

The categories of critical components are listed in Table 1 and Table 2.

2. The change of critical components

2.1 The change of components in category A

The change of components within category A shall be approved by the certification body.

2.2 The change of components in category B

The simplified procedure is applicable to the change of components within category B.

The simplified procedure means the certification clients only need to report to the certification body for

the record if the critical components are changed.

2.3 Conditions for the application of the simplified procedure:

1) The critical components changed belong to category B.

2) Components within category B which are listed in the catalogue of products subject to the

compulsory product certification or the catalogue of products subject to the voluntary certification

which can be accepted by the complete appliances compulsory certification according to the

requirements of CNCA, shall obtain valid compulsory certificates or voluntary certificates which can

be accepted by the complete appliance compulsory certification according to the requirements of

CNCA. Other components within category B shall provide voluntary certificates approved by the

certification body/test reports issued by the laboratories accredited by CNAS to conduct tests of

relevant standards. Moreover, all the technical parameters, outer shaping, materials and installing

dimensions shall be in accordance with the original components.

3) There shall be a certification technical principal, who is assessed and approved by the certification

body and is appointed / delegated by producer (manufacturer). .

4) The producer (manufacturer) must have good commercial credibility.

The change of components in Category B which cannot meet the requirements above shall be

approved by the certification body.

The change of the critical components to which the simplified procedure is applicable shall be

approved by the certification technical principal and the records shall be kept.

If the change of components in category B to which the simplified procedure is applicable is

misreported or is not reported, the change would be considered as invalid and unilaterally changing

critical components. Once the illegal change is discovered, the certification body shall act in

accordance with the seriousness according to Regulations for Compulsory Product Certification,

Implementation Rules for the Cancellation, Suspension and Withdrawal of Compulsory Product

Certificates and relevant requirements of the certification body.

Providing false information about the change would be considered as unilaterally changing critical

components and the certification body shall revoke the certificates.

Annex: Test methods of routine test (methods in this annex are recommended)

Method 1: Earthing resistance

For Class I appliances, get at least 10A current from a AC power supply (no-load voltage up to12V)

and let the current go through each metal easy-touched earth parts and earth terminals (for Class OI

and I appliances intending to connect to fixed wires permanently) or earth bolt of power cord plug or

its earth contacts or earth bolt of input jack in the appliance (for other appliances), and then measure

the voltage between its ends, and calculate the resistance to earth according to the current and

voltage. The resistance to earth shall not exceed:

-- For appliance with soft power cord, the resistance is 0.2 Ω or 0.1 Ω + R (R is the resistance of wire

between earth plug of power cord and earth terminal of the appliances);

-- For other appliances, the resistance is 0.1 Ω.

Note:

1. The measuring position is selected by the manufacturer according to the manufacturing technique.

2. During measuring, the contact resistance between the point of measure pen or rod, and metal

parts shall not affect test results.

Method 2: Electric strength

Insulation of the appliance should be able to withstand a sinusoidal voltage with 50 Hz or 60 Hz

frequency and 1 second duration. The minimum test voltage values (RMS) and applied positions are

carried out according to the following table.

The position applied by test voltage

Test voltage(V)

Appliance of Class 0, 0I, II Appliance of

Class III Rated voltage

≤150V >150V

Between live parts and the easy-touched metal

parts isolated through the following insulating

modes:

-- isolated through basic insulation only

-- isolated through reinforced or double

insulation * (1) (2)

800

2000

1000

2500

400

——

* (1) Appliance of Class 0 is exempted from this test;

(2) The appliances with type II structure of Class 0I, I, if not applicable, are exempted from this

test.

Notes:

(1) During test, it should ensure that the test voltage is exerted on all relevant insulation parts, such

as: electric heating components controlled by relay.

(2) There should be a current-sensitive appliance in test circuit. If testing circuit current exceeding a

certain value, it should trip and alarm the unqualified result through sound or light (recommended

value is 5 mA and, if necessary, this value can be increased, but should not exceed 30 mA), and the

step-up transformer should have sufficient capacity to maintain the required test voltage value up to

tripping current.

(3) DC voltage can be used instead of AC voltage for insulation test, but the test voltage should be

1.5 times the value in the above table. The AC voltage with maximum frequency as 5 Hz can be

regarded as DC.

Method 3: Additional routine test items for fans

Test method for input power

The total input power shall be measured under rated voltage, maximum load or conditions stipulated

by the manufactory.

Methods 4: Additional routine test items for household washing machines

Test method for interlock of door in tumble dryer

During the test, the dryer, carrying rated load, shall operate under rated voltage or maximum value of

rated voltage. Then open the door manually, the power supply of motor can be disconnected

automatically (tumbling-box stop operating) before opening the door more than 75 mm; in case that

the door is opened 75 mm, the tumbling-box is unable to operate even activate the working button.

Brake test method for washing machine, spin extractor

For tumbling-box washing machine with top opening door or side opening door, if the door or cover

can be opened during operating, the power supply of motor shall be disconnected and the

tumbling-box shall stop operating before the opening more than 50mm.

For fully automatic impeller washing machine and spin extractor with top opening door during

extracting, the power supply shall be disconnected and the cylinder shall stop operating in case that

the door or cover open 75mm.

For spin extractor and tumbling-box washing machine with front opening door, if the door or cover

can be opened during operating, the power supply shall be disconnected and the tumbling-box shall

stop operating in case that the door or cover open 12mm.

During extracting, the speed of cylinder or tumbling-box with rated load shall be able to fall below 60

r/min within 7 seconds in case that the cover or door open 50mm (if the door or cover can be

opened).

Method 5: Additional routine test items for storage water heaters and instantaneous water

heaters

Test method for structure

Water tanks shall be able to withstand pressure test using water, air or other gases, the pressure is:

-- 0.7 MPa (for closed storage water heaters and closed instantaneous water heaters);

-- 1.1 times the value of rated pressure (for closed storage water heaters and closed instantaneous

water heaters with rated voltage more than 0.6 MPa);

-- 0.3 MPa (for storage water heaters with flume supplying water)

-- 0.15 MPa (for storage water heaters and instantaneous water heaters with open outlet)

-- 0.03 MPa (for storage water heaters with water tank)

Note: Test can be implemented on a separate container.

Method 6: Additional routine test items for liquid-filled room heaters

Test method for structure

The liquid-filled containers of the appliance shall be able to withstand pressure test using water, air

or other gases, the pressure is:

-- For oil-filled heaters, the pressure is 0.2 MPa;

-- For other liquid-filled room heaters with operating pressure more than 0.2 MPa, the pressure is 1.1

times the value of operating pressure.

Method 7: Additional routine test items for vacuum cleaners

Test method for input power

The input power shall be measured with rated voltage and open suction nozzle, and the measuring

time is 5S.

Method 8: Additional routine test items for microwave ovens

1. Test method for marks and directions

Whether or not there are safety warnings, specified in national standards, on the enclosure of the

appliance shall be checked.

2. Test method for structure

Whether or not the interlock system could work well shall be checked through opening and closing

the door.

3. Test method for leakage of microwave

When the microwave ovens are working under the rated voltage, appropriate load and maximum

microwave power, the measurement shall be carried out when the probe of measuring instruments is

5cm away from the appearance of appliance. The leakage of microwave shall not be more than 50

W/m2. Extra attention shall be paid to the door and its joints.

4. Test method for electrical strength

The action current of current sensitive appliance can be improved to 100 mA.

Methods 9 Additional routine test items for range hoods

Test method for input power:

The total input power shall be measured under rated voltage, maximum load or the conditions

stipulated by the manufactory.

Method 10 Required certifying documents for non-metallic materials

Certifying documents of the relevant infrared spectrum curves, DSC curves and thermogravimetric

curves shall be provided if the certification standards for the complete appliances have requirements

for the properties of heat resistance, fire resistance and resistance to tracking of non-metallic

materials (shell parts, printed wiring boards, electrical connection boxes, terminals, etc).

Laboratories which issue these certifying documents shall be accredited by CNAS to conduct tests of

relevant standards and is accredited by the certification body. If the applicant can not provide the

documents, the certification body shall recommend relevant laboratories to issue the documents.

Certifying documents concerning infrared spectrum curves, DSC curves and thermo-gravimetric

curves shall be provided according to the following standards:

Test item Standards

Infrared spectrum GB/T 6040

Differential scanning

calorimetry GB/T 19466.1, GB/T 19466.2, GB/T 19466.3

Thermo-gravimetric

analysis ISO 11358
